Kinds Of Cat Flaps Professionals Commonly Install:
Cat flap installers are experienced in fitting a large range of cat flap types to suit different requirements and budgets. Here are some typical types they work with:
Standard Cat Flaps: These are one of the most fundamental and budget friendly type, featuring an easy flap that swings open when pressed. They offer basic access however do not have security functions and draft exemption.Magnetic Cat Flaps: These flaps require a magnetic collar on the cat to open the flap, avoiding roaming animals from getting in.Microchip Cat Flaps: These advanced flaps are triggered by your cat's distinct microchip, providing safe access only to your pet and avoiding entry from other animals. They offer the greatest level of security and control.Infrared Cat Flaps: Similar to microchip flaps, these utilize an infrared sensing unit to identify a special collar worn by your cat.DualScan Cat Flaps: These sophisticated flaps use programmable entry and exit controls, allowing you to set curfews or restrict entry while enabling exit, or vice-versa.Tunnel Cat Flaps: Designed for installation in walls or thicker doors, these flaps often come with tunnel extensions to bridge the gap and create a weather-sealed passageway.

The Cost of Professional Cat Flap Installation
The cost of cat flap installation by a professional can differ depending on numerous aspects:
Type of Cat Flap: More advanced flaps, like microchip and DualScan designs, are typically more expensive to purchase and might require a little more complicated installation, potentially impacting labor costs.Door or Wall Material: Installation into standard wood doors is normally cheaper than installing into glass, UPVC, composite doors, or brick walls, as these materials need customized tools and techniques. Glass setups typically incur additional costs as they may need specialist glazing services.Complexity of Installation: Difficult or uncommon installations, such as through extremely thick walls, might require more effort and time, increasing the labor cost.Area: Prices can vary geographically depending upon local labor rates and need.Installer's Rates: Different installers will have varying pricing structures.
It's always best to obtain a comprehensive quote from a couple of installers to get a precise quote for your particular needs. Q: How long does cat flap installation generally take?
A: A standard cat flap installation in a wood door can typically be completed within 1-2 hours. More intricate setups, such as into glass or brick, may take longer. The installer will have the ability to provide you a more precise time estimate after evaluating your particular requirements.
Q: Can cat flaps be set up in glass doors or windows?
A: Yes, cat flaps can be installed in glass, but it usually needs specialist skills and equipment. Installers often deal with glaziers to cut a precise hole in the glass and set up the flap. This type of installation is normally more costly.
Q: Will installing a cat flap invalidate my door warranty?
A: Potentially, yes. Cutting into a door can void the manufacturer's service warranty. It's recommended to examine your door service warranty paperwork before proceeding. If you are concerned, discuss this with the installer and think about picking a location that decreases guarantee implications, or choosing a flap that can be installed in an existing panel without modifying the primary door structure, if possible.
